Thessalonians in Greek

Thessalonians in Greek is Θεσσαλονικείς.

Thessalonians in Greek

Θεσσαλονικείς
proper noun
Pronounced: Thessalonikeis
(biblical) Books in the New Testament of the Bible (1 Thessalonians and 2 Thessalonians), epistles to the Christians in ancient Thessaloniki.
